The 42nd meeting of the Facility for Antiproton and Ion Research (FAIR) Council was hosted in Kolkata, India on 3-4 December 2024. The meeting was held at the Unified Academic Campus of Bose Institute, making it the council's first meeting to be held outside the FAIR site in Germany.
The toxic action of pesticides on ants in the treatment of a forest depends on the kind of insecticide, the form of it, and the dose of its application. Bees are killed most frequently when during treatment the pesticides are carried away onto areas with blossoming plants.
